"Before I even start I must declare a conflict of interest: I am Portuguese, and thus my opinion on the food might be harsh.This is what it looks and feels like Sports club restaurant that got so popular that it is now mainly a restaurant. It looks like most local restaurants in Portugal, those that few tourists visit, but in a good way. It is homely, if not totally comfortable, the service friendly, not 100% efficient but things get done. The decoration is mostly football based, but this was (is)? a sports club after all. I was there with a large party (> 20) of which the majority was not Portuguese, and I can say the food was a success. There are many dishes to choose from, but it felt like they tasted the same. Of course, being from Portugal I can say that I had better, but they were very nice nonetheless. My imprecise estimate was that most patrons were not Portuguese, so it never felt like we were intruders - sometimes happens in these places. There is also a nice selection of Portuguese wine (and beer), and the prices are very reasonable. All in all, it is a nice low-key, friendly and welcoming place with good Portuguese food."

This restaurant is one of my favourites in Mainz and area. It is definitely an experience and the food has constant excellent quality over the last almost 10 years. They improve on the ambience more and more, although I liked the original alot. The food is authentic portuguese, with excellent grilled fish for a very reasonable price. I cannot even recommend a favourite, as I loved everything I had so far. The restaurant itself is decorated simple and partly has the flair of a sports hall, but that only is because it was one many years ago, when the UDP (Portuguese Mainz soccer team) was deep in dept and started this extremely simple restaurant to save the soccer team, which it did - and addi...
